Companies

Amica Mutual Insurance Co. Decreases Stake in Mastercard Incorporated

Published March 28, 2025

Amica Mutual Insurance Co. has reduced its stake in Mastercard Incorporated (NYSE:MA) by 5.6% during the fourth quarter, based on its latest Form 13F filing with the Securities and Exchange Commission. After selling 1,667 shares, the institutional investor now owns 28,130 shares of the credit services provider. Mastercard represents 1.5% of Amica Mutual Insurance Co.'s portfolio, making it the tenth largest holding for the company. As per the recent filing, Amica Mutual Insurance Co.'s holdings in Mastercard are valued at approximately $14,812,000.

Several other significant investors have also adjusted their stakes in Mastercard. For instance, Raymond James Financial Inc. acquired a new position worth $837,017,000 in the fourth quarter. Proficio Capital Partners LLC remarkably increased its stake by 79,739.7%, now owning 1,555,277 shares valued at $818,962,000 after buying an additional 1,553,329 shares. American Century Companies Inc. raised its position by 12.9%, now holding 5,079,915 shares worth about $2,674,932,000 after an additional acquisition of 581,697 shares. Likewise, Amundi increased its stake by 13.1% during the same period. Geode Capital Management LLC grew its shares by 2.5% in the third quarter, bringing its total to 18,375,053 shares valued at $9,043,972,000. Overall, institutional investors, including hedge funds, control 97.28% of Mastercard's shares.

Recent Changes in Analyst Ratings

Various analysts have recently made modifications to their ratings for Mastercard. KeyCorp raised its price target from $600 to $630, giving the stock an "overweight" rating on January 31st. Similarly, Keefe, Bruyette & Woods increased their target price to $665 and rated the stock as "outperform". DZ Bank upgraded its rating from "hold" to "buy" with a new target of $620. Citigroup also upped its price target from $584 to $650 and rated the stock as "buy". Wells Fargo increased its price target to $625 while maintaining an "overweight" rating. Currently, the stock has received a consensus rating of "Moderate Buy" from analysts, with an average target price of $606.11.

Insider Transactions at Mastercard

In recent insider activities, Edward Grunde Mclaughlin, a company insider, sold 7,132 shares on March 19th at an average price of $534.68, amounting to a total of approximately $3,813,337.76. Post-transaction, he holds 34,524 shares valued at roughly $18,459,292.32, marking a 17.12% decrease in his shares. Currently, insiders hold about 0.10% of the stock.

Mastercard Stock Performance

On Thursday, Mastercard shares opened at $549.13. The company boasts a market cap of $500.64 billion, a P/E ratio of 39.53, and a P/E/G ratio of 2.37, with a beta of 1.10. The stock’s 12-month low is $428.86, while the high is $582.23. In the last quarter, it recorded a 50-day moving average price of $549.58 and a 200-day moving average of $526.06. The company functions with a current ratio of 1.03, a quick ratio of 1.03, and a debt-to-equity ratio of 2.68. Recently, Mastercard announced its quarterly earnings on January 30, reporting earnings per share (EPS) of $3.82, which surpassed the expected $3.71.

Dividend Announcement by Mastercard

The firm has also announced a quarterly dividend that will be paid on May 9th, with shareholders on record as of April 9th set to receive $0.76 per share. This equates to an annualized dividend of $3.04, yielding about 0.55%. Currently, Mastercard's payout ratio stands at 21.89%. In addition, the Board of Directors initiated a stock buyback plan on December 17, allowing the repurchase of up to $12 billion worth of shares, covering approximately 2.5% of its stock.

Company Overview of Mastercard

Mastercard Incorporated is a technology-driven company that provides transaction processing and other payment-related products globally. It offers services to account holders, merchants, financial institutions, digital partners, and various organizations. These services include payment solutions for accessing funds, credit, debit, and prepaid products.

Amica, Mastercard, Insurance